Output 23d07521a7303249077ae4ad09dd4c9125f6cb922191b008ec79bcf1be5cdddd:0

value
998196
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2fc54a3ff3c9daeb725e2ee3879429dcedc977e6 OP_EQUAL
address
363c2WeVtkxgpWEgzs9VVtFRcyqSPJzL8Z
transaction
23d07521a7303249077ae4ad09dd4c9125f6cb922191b008ec79bcf1be5cdddd
confirmations
395980
spent
true